Can I Use a Roll-off Dumpster in a Residential Area?

Most residential areas enable roll off dumpsters. For those who have a drive, then you can certainly generally park the dumpster there so you really do not annoy your neighbors or cause traffic problems by putting it upon the street.

Some jobs, however, will necessitate setting the dumpster on the road. If this applies to you, then you must speak to your city to find out whether you have to get any permits before renting the dumpster. Usually, cities will let you keep a dumpster on a residential street for a short period of time. In case you think you'll need to keep it on the street for a number of weeks or months, though, you might need to get a permit.

Contacting your local permits and licensing office is generally a good idea. Even if it's an unnecessary precaution, at least you'll know that you simply are following the law.


Does my waste get recycled?

When you rent a temporary dumpster, your goal is to fill it up and have the waste hauled away. But if you'd like your waste recycled, you might have to really go about it in a slightly different way. Waste in the majority of temporary dumpsters isn't recycled since the containers are so large and carry so much material.

If you're interested in recycling any waste from your job, check into getting smaller containers. Many dumpster rental companies in Bingham Lake have a wide variety of containers available, including those for recycling. These are generally smaller than temporary dumpsters; they are the size of regular trash bins and smaller.

Should you like to recycle, figure out whether the business you are working with uses single stream recycling (you usually do not have to sort the material) or in case you'll need to organize the recyclable material into various containers (aluminum cans, cardboard, plastics, etc.) This can really make a difference in the variety of containers you need to rent.

What's the smallest size dumpster accessible?

The smallest size roll-off dumpster generally accessible is 10 yards. This container will carry about 10 cubic yards of waste and debris, which is approximately equal to 3 to 5 pickup truck loads of waste. This dumpster is a good option for small projects, for example modest home cleanouts.

Other examples of projects that a 10 yard container would function nicely for contain: A garage, shed or attic cleanout A 250 square foot deck removal 2,000 to 2,500 square feet of single layer roofing shingles A little kitchen or bathroom remodeling job Concrete or soil removal Getting rid of garbage Bear in mind that weight limitations for the containers are imposed, thus exceeding the weight limit will incur additional charges. The normal weight limitation for a 10 yard bin is 1 to 3 tons (2,000 to 6,000 pounds).

A 10 yard bin can help you take good care of little projects round the home. If you have a bigger job coming up, take a look at some bigger containers also.

Dumpster Rental in Bingham Lake Costs: Flat Rate vs Per Ton

If you are looking to rent a dumpster in Bingham Lake, one of your primary concerns is going to be price. There are generally two pricing options available when renting a dumpster in Bingham Lake. Flat rate is pricing dependent on the size of the dumpster, not the amount of material you place in it. Per ton pricing will charge you based on the weight you need hauled.

One type of pricing structure is not always more expensive than the other. Should you know exactly how much material you need to throw away, you might get a better deal with per short ton pricing. On the other hand, flat rate pricing can help you keep a limit on prices when you are coping with unknown weights. Common things to put in a roll off dumpster

When you rent a roll off dumpster, you may be enticed to throw anything and everything inside. Common items that people normally dispose of in a dumpster include solid waste material and most routine household and building waste, along with tree limbs and landscaping debris. They can be used for company and commercial cleanouts, home renovations, getting rid of junk when you are moving to another dwelling, larger landscaping occupations and more.

A list of things you cannot set in a roll off dumpster includes paints and solvents, automotive fluids, pesticides, chemicals, electronic equipment and batteries. If you try to include these things, you will likely end up with an extra fee. Other items that will definitely incur an additional fee include tires, mattresses and appliances. Additional heavy materials are also not permitted; things that are too heavy may surpass authorities transportation regulations and be dangerous to haul.


Do I need a license to rent a dumpster in Bingham Lake?

If that is your first time renting a dumpster in Bingham Lake, you may not understand what's legally permissible in regards to the placement of the dumpster. If you intend to place the dumpster completely on your own property, you're not normally required to acquire a license.

If, however, your job requires you to put the dumpster on a public road or roadway, this may under normal conditions mean that you have to try to qualify for a license. It's almost always advisable to consult your local city or county offices (possibly the parking enforcement division) if you have a question about the need for a license on a road.

If you neglect to obtain a license and discover out later that you were required to have one, you may probably face a fine from your local authorities. In most dumpster rental in Bingham Lake cases, though, you should be just fine without a license as long as you keep the dumpster on your property.

Planning Ahead for Your Dumpster Rental in Bingham Lake

Planning ahead for your dumpster rental in Bingham Lake will make your project easier and safer to end on time. When renting a dumpster in Bingham Lake, follow these tips to help you plan ahead.

1. Clear an area that's large enough for the dumpster to sit for a number of days or weeks. Also, make sure that you and other people have access to the dumpster. You ought to have a clear path that prevents accidents.

2. Prepare the items you need to remove. In the event you are cleaning out a waterlogged basement, for instance, try to remove as much of the damaged materials before the dumpster arrives.

3. Get any licenses you might need. If you plan to leave the dumpster on a public street, then you certainly might need permission from the city.

4. Have your security gear ready. This includes gloves, rear supports, and other items which you'll need to dispose of your debris when the dumpster arrives.
